How to fill out the Values Clarification Worksheet online

The Values Clarification Worksheet is a powerful tool designed to help individuals reflect on their core values and the challenges they face in living according to those values. This guide provides step-by-step instructions for filling out the worksheet online, ensuring a clear understanding of each section and its significance.

Follow the steps to complete the Values Clarification Worksheet effectively.

  1. Click the ‘Get Form’ button to access the Values Clarification Worksheet online and open it in your document editor.
  2. Begin with the 'Your Values' section. Reflect on what truly matters to you, covering areas such as Work/Education, Relationships, Personal Growth/Health, and Leisure. Write down your thoughts clearly.
  3. Next, move to 'The Bull's Eye' section. Make an 'X' in the corresponding areas of the dartboard to indicate how much you feel you are living by your values in each category.
  4. Proceed to 'Dissecting The Problem'. Summarize the main issue you are facing in one or two sentences and describe its impact on your life in the following two sentences.
  5. In the sections for Entanglement With Thoughts, Struggle With Feelings, Life-Draining Actions, and Avoiding Challenging Situations, provide as much detail as you can on your thoughts, feelings, and actions related to your identified issue.
  6. Fill in 'The Life Compass' by writing down key words about what is meaningful in each domain of life. Rate how important these values are to you and how well you are currently living by them on a scale from 0-10.
  7. Complete 'The Problems and Values Worksheet' by reflecting on thoughts and feelings that contribute to your struggle, and identify values that matter to you.
  8. Finally, take a moment to review your responses, then save your changes, download, print, or share the worksheet as needed.

Clarifying your own values and beliefs involves introspection and intentional exercise. Utilizing a Values Clarification Worksheet is highly effective, as it provides guided questions to probe your beliefs. Regularly revisiting this sheet can help you keep your values relevant as you grow and change.

To explain your values, start by identifying key aspects that matter to you. You can outline these using a Values Clarification Worksheet, summarizing your insights. This clarity will allow you to communicate your values confidently and help others understand what drives your decisions.

The seven criteria of the valuing process include choosing freely, being open to alternatives, valuing what you choose, affirming, acting upon your values, and integrating them into your lifestyle. Utilizing a Values Clarification Worksheet can help you systematically evaluate these criteria. This reflective approach supports you in living a values-aligned life.

The value clarification process is a systematic approach to identifying and understanding your personal values. It often involves using a Values Clarification Worksheet, which provides exercises that guide you through self-discovery. This process encourages you to reflect on your life experiences and decisions to articulate your values.

The seven types of values typically include personal, social, moral, cultural, professional, financial, and aesthetic values. Understanding these categories can enhance your use of a Values Clarification Worksheet. By categorizing your values, you can see where they intersect and how they influence your decisions.

To clarify your values, start by asking yourself what is most important in your life. Utilize a Values Clarification Worksheet to list out these elements and rank them. Engaging with these materials enables you to gain insight into your true priorities and beliefs.

The values clarification technique involves structured exercises aimed at discovering and understanding personal values. Through prompts and questionnaires, tools like a Values Clarification Worksheet guide you to reflect on your beliefs and priorities. This technique empowers you to make decisions that resonate with your values.

To fill out a statement of values, begin by listing your core beliefs. For each value, include a brief explanation of why it is important to you. Be honest and specific, ensuring the finished statement resonates with your truth. Using a Values Clarification Worksheet can streamline this process, providing structure and focus to your writing.

A statement of values typically includes a list of core beliefs, principles, and priorities that guide decisions. It should articulate why these values matter and how they reflect your identity or organizational culture. For organizations, a clear statement can enhance workplace cohesion. A Values Clarification Worksheet can assist in organizing and refining these elements effectively.
